Celebrate a life of kindness and grace with the Exceptional Life Wreath from Deptford Flowers. This elegant funeral wreath features blue sprayed chrysanthemums, classic roses, exotic dendrobium orchids and delicate gypsophila, thoughtfully arranged to express deep admiration and heartfelt sympathy. Ideal for funerals, memorials or a graveside tribute in Deptford, this premium wreath offers a serene mix of soft blues and whites that convey peace, respect and remembrance.

Available in three sizes - Original (30cm), Deluxe (36cm) and Grand (41cm) - the Exceptional Life Wreath can be tailored to suit your tribute. The Deluxe size is pictured for reference, showcasing a fuller, more luxurious display of blooms. Our skilled florists handcraft every wreath with care, ensuring fresh, long-lasting flowers and a balanced, graceful design.

As a reliable local florist, Deptford Flowers offers prompt delivery to funeral homes, churches and homes across Deptford and surrounding areas. Where seasonal substitutions are required, we carefully choose flowers of similar colour, size and quality to maintain the overall style and meaning of the arrangement.
